Description
Specify a character to identify where stripping of characters occurs in a client name. Stripping removes characters to the right of each instance of the specified character, plus the character itself. The stripping begins with the rightmost separator character.
Use the separator statement with the count statement to determine which characters in a client name are stripped. If the specified number of separator characters (count) exceeds the actual number of separator characters in the client name, stripping stops at the last available separator character.
Options
special-character—Character used to identify where to start the stripping of characters in a client name.
